Low Dose Ventriculography Using a Poor Man's Video Image ProcessorDepartment of Cardiology, University of Limburg, Annadal Hospital, Maastricht, The Netherlands During revascularisation procedures repeated left ventriculography using iodine contrast materials may be an unnecessary burden on left ventricular performance. We therefore investigated in 10 patients the diagnostic quality of low dose ventriculography using a video image processor which enhanced digi tal left ventricular images. It is concluded that low dose ventriculography using up to 70% dilution of contrast can be diagnostic in 90% of all cases, depending of the side of interest.
